Subpanel Installation in Heber City, UT
Subpanel installation services involve adding an auxiliary electrical panel to a property to support additional circuits or electrical loads. This service is commonly requested during home renovations, additions, or when upgrading an existing electrical system to accommodate new appliances, HVAC systems, or expanded living spaces. Property owners should understand that a subpanel helps distribute electricity more efficiently and safely across different areas of a home, reducing the strain on the main panel and improving overall electrical performance.
Before requesting subpanel installation, homeowners typically want to know about the capacity of the new panel, the placement options, and any necessary upgrades to the existing electrical system. It is also important to consider the location of the subpanel for convenience and safety, as well as understanding the scope of work involved, including wiring, circuit breakers, and compliance with local electrical codes. Having clear information on these aspects can ensure the project meets specific electrical needs and is completed efficiently.

Subpanel Installation Questions
What is a subpanel? A subpanel is an additional electrical panel that extends power to specific areas of a property, providing more circuit capacity and organization.
Why install a subpanel? Installing a subpanel helps manage electrical loads, adds convenience for new or renovated spaces, and improves overall electrical system safety.
What types of projects typically require a subpanel? Subpanels are often used for home additions, garages, workshops, or areas with high electrical demand.
What should property owners consider before installing a subpanel? It's important to assess existing electrical capacity, plan for future needs, and ensure proper placement for safety and accessibility.
